In Depth: As China Sales Slump, Global Carmakers Tap Local Ventures for EV Catch-Up
Listen to the full version

The increasing popularity of homegrown new energy vehicle (NEV) brands among Chinese consumers has foreign auto giants sweating. As they try to rev up stalling sales in China amid a broader economic decline, some are trying an unorthodox strategy: tapping their local joint venture (JV) partners for NEV research and development.
International carmakers were traditionally forced to enter into JVs with local state-owned car brands in order to access the mainland market, under rules that were finally lifted in 2022.
